I don't think your phone charger will supply enough amps: .7 vs. 2.0. If it doesn't overheat, it will take nearly three times longer to charge. :(

I don't think it will damage the VTAB or your charger but it certainly will take longer to charge. I doubt it uses the full 2 amps of the charger for the entire charge cycle so I don't know if if would be three times as long. I charge mine off of my laptop sometimes with no issue except longer charge time.

Obviously, the absolute safest way is to use the stock charger and cable as they were tested by the factory to work with the VTAB.
